Title: Suhas Anand Shetty: Innovator in Peripheral Interface Technology
Introduction
Suhas Anand Shetty is a notable inventor based in Sunnyvale, CA, who has made significant contributions to the field of peripheral interface technology. With a total of 4 patents to his name, he has developed innovative solutions that enhance the communication between various peripherals and CPU systems.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ents involves a method and apparatus for interfacing between peripherals of multiple types. This peripheral interface system includes a pair of integrated circuits known as a system adapter and a socket controller. These components utilize a communication protocol called the windowed-interchip-communication protocol to connect peripherals, such as PCMCIA cards and infrared devices, with a CPU system bus. The system adapter effectively communicates with a hard disk drive subsystem using ATA communication standards, allowing for seamless integration of an ATA hard disk drive with the CPU system bus. The design also accommodates communication between the system adapter and the socket controller over a standard 40 signal ribbon cable, ensuring efficient data transfer.
